3-Pond Fruitcake. The Brethren of Our Lady of Guadalupe Trappist Abbey in Lafayette, Oregon make an outstanding cake. Dark, dense, and old-fashioned, it is loaded with fruit and nuts, but not with the typical maraschino cherries and green citron - instead they use raisins, candied pineapple, and candied cherries. Baked for almost three hours, the cakes are then soaked in fine brandy. Most of the alcohol evaporates and the rich brandy flavor is absorbed. The cakes are then aged for three months to develop the flavor, a unique balance of the sweet fruits and moist walnuts and pecans with a pleasant finish of spices and brandy.
